Asaba, Delta Mar 14, 2021 (Issuewire.com) - A clear and troubling picture of voter disenfranchisement by Governor Ifeanyi Okowa Administration and the Delta State Independent Electoral Commission (DSIEC).

According to Delta State Independent Elections Commission's website (https://www.dsiec.gov.ng/), Local Government Elections in Delta State's 500 Wards were scheduled to take place On March 6, 2021. It is, however, not disputed by anyone that the election in Onicha Olona's two (2) wards DID NOT take place. According to all accounts, the voting materials for the proposed election in Onicha Olona on March 6, 2021, were hijacked, by agents of Governor Ifeanyi Okowa, who themselves are indigenes of Onicha Olona.
